Vertebrate
Organisms with backbones or spinal columns, including mammals, birds, reptiles, amphibians, and fish.
Vagus
Referring to the vagus nerve, which is the tenth cranial nerve and is involved in the parasympathetic control of the heart, lungs, and digestive tract.
Facial Nerve
The seventh cranial nerve that controls the muscles of facial expression, taste sensations from the front two-thirds of the tongue, and other functions.
Oculomotor Nerve
The third cranial nerve responsible for the control of most of the eye's movements, including the constriction of the pupil and maintaining an open eyelid.
